High-rate thermophilic bio-methanation of the fine sieved fraction from Dutch municipal raw sewage: Cost-effective potentials for on-site energy recovery

摘要
•Fine sieved fraction (FSF) from raw municipal sewage was used a sole substrate.•Various mesophilic and thermophilic BMP tests were run at different RI/S ratios.•Thermophilic digestion of FSF is highly efficient for on-site energy recovery.•Biogas production rate of 9.3m3/m3d at OLR of 22.8kgCOD/m3d is predicted.•The net recoverable energy of 287MJ/ton FSF and 237kWh/ton FSF was found.
